Local SEO is a digital marketing strategy that focuses on optimizing your online presence to attract local customers. It involves a set of techniques and practices to make your business more visible in local search results.
Small businesses heavily rely on their local customer base. Local SEO helps you connect with nearby customers who are actively searching for products or services you offer, increasing your chances of conversion.
Proper keyword exploration is the foundation of successful SEO. Identify applicable keywords that your target audience is likely to use when searching for businesses like yours.
Integrate keywords seamlessly into your website content, ensuring it reads naturally and doesn’t appear forced. Google values content that provides value to users.
Long-tail keywords are specific phrases that potential customers might use in their searches. Targeting these can help you reach a more focused audience.

Claim your Google My Business listing and verify it to gain control over the information displayed to users.
Fill out all relevant information on your GMB profile, including your business hours, location, and contact details. This ensures potential customers can find you easily.
Positive reviews on your GMB profile can significantly boost your credibility and visibility in local searches. Encourage satisfied customers to leave reviews.
Regularly publishing informative and engaging blog posts on topics relevant to your audience establishes your expertise and keeps visitors coming back.
Showcasing your involvement in local events or addressing community news and issues demonstrates your commitment to your local area.
Feature genuine testimonials from satisfied customers on your website. These intelligence can build trust and credibility.
Include location-specific keywords in your content to target local audiences effectively. Mention nearby landmarks or neighborhoods to increase relevance.
Collaborate with local blogs and websites to publish guest posts that link back to your site. This can boost your authority and visibility.
Form partnerships with complementary local businesses, and cross-promote each other online. This can lead to valuable backlinks.
List your business in online directories and ensure that your NAP information is accurate. Harmonious citations can improve your local SEO.
With the increasing use of mobile devices, having a mobile-responsive website is crucial for providing a perfect user experience.
Optimize your website for quick loading times to prevent users from bouncing off your site due to slow performance.
Adopt a mobile-friendly design that adapts to different screen sizes and resolutions for a better user experience.
Utilize local SEO audit tools to identify and fix issues related to mobile optimization and responsiveness.
Use Google Analytics and Google Search Console to track website traffic, user behavior, and keyword performance.
Monitor your keyword rankings to see how your website is performing in local search results.
Analyze engagement metrics like bounce rate, time on site, and conversion rates to assess user satisfaction and make improvements.
Use the data you collect to make informed decisions and continuously improve your local SEO strategy.
